Tokio Hotel Humanoid City Live
Release date : 2010-07-20
Production country :
Germany
Production company :
Universal Music Group
Durasi : 87 Min.
Popularity : 0
8.00
Total Vote : 1
Humanoid City Live, is a live DVD released by the German band Tokio Hotel on July 20, 2010. It was recorded on April 12, 2010 at the Mediolanum Forum in Milan, (Italy) during their Welcome to Humanoid City Tour.
Related Moviesâ¨
Movies

As It Is in Heaven
2004
7.16
Movies

The Blues Brothers
1980
7.73
Movies

Nightwish: Vehicle Of Spirit
2016
9.10
Movies

Almost Famous
2000
7.50
Movies

A Pentatonix Christmas Special
2016
7.00
Movies

Walk the Line
2005
7.50
Movies

Rush : Working Men
2009
8.00